Do you believe this?

Memorial of Saint Martha

First Reading: Jeremiah 14:17-22
Responsorial Psalm: Psalm 32:18-21
Gospel: John 11:19-27

When I was a little boy I like most kids my age believed in certain things, and no matter what you told me you couldn't shake what I believed. I believed that it really was the tooth fairy who left money under my pillow for each fallen tooth. I believed that it was Santa Claus who brought me all the wonderful toys that I received each Christmas morning; and there was no doubt that it was the Easter bunny who brought a basket full of goodies each Easter morning. I imagine that Martha had this same unshakable faith that we read about in the gospel today.

Here we find Martha in the midst of mourning over her brother Lazarus who had just died. When she hears that Jesus is coming she rushes out to Him. In the midst of her suffering, she knows the power of Jesus and submits to Him. She submits to His power and authority as the Christ, she doesn't question or ask anything of Him, just recognizes who he is and surrenders to Him. Jesus tells her: “I am the resurrection and the life; whoever believes in me, even if he dies, will live, and anyone who lives and believes in me will never die." Then he asks; "Do you believe this?" Her reply is Yes; in the midst of her suffering, she has the courage to say "yes, I believe!" I pray that we can all find that kind of courage whenever we are in pain or are suffering.

Martha teaches us much here about surrender to God's will in our lives and about who we should put our faith in. It is very easy to get wrapped up in the things of this world, so much so that it seems as though we are putting all of our faith into things or people. But we need to be very much like Saint Martha here and give ourselves to Jesus and put our faith in Him. He is the "resurrection and the life" and if we believe in Him, we will never have to worry about death.

Do you believe this?

Lord Jesus, you are our savior and the giver of life. Help us to follow you more closely and to serve you with all that we are. Increase our faith and help us to build a foundation of our lives that is build around you. Lord, be with all those who are questioning their faith or who have fallen away help to bring them back to your everlasting love. Amen.
